The National Hotel

Oceanfront South Beach hotel in Art Deco District

Oceanfront hotel

Within 2 blocks of Lincoln Road and the Miami Beach Convention Center, this restored oceanfront 1939 South Beach hotel towers over many of its neighbors and features direct beach access.

Infinity pool

The National’s lobby is filled with Art Deco antiques, and the hotel has a fitness room, but the highlight here is the impressive, 205-foot-long pool that extends to the heated lounging pool behind it.

Opulent guestrooms

The National Hotel’s guestrooms contain DVD players, wireless and wired high-speed Internet access, and spa toiletries by Gilchrist & Soames. Rooms feature views of the city, pool, or ocean.

Past its Zenith

The National must have been a nice hotel 30 years ago. Now, its overly small rooms (we have a Cabana room overlooking the pool) are not much bigger than many closets. The bed was in poor shape or just too cheap to offer any comfort. And the prices for everything from the mini bar to the restaurant were far too extravagant for the quality and service (breakfast at the hotel took almost 70 minutes to receive food). Try one of the many other places for the same dollars per night and you will certainly not be disappointed.
